.HTACCESS

I have a password set for the gallery so I assumed I'd see an .htaccess file in my directory (invisible files set to show), but I don't.

My web host (Dreamhost) allows, in addition to passwording a directory, option to stop linking to files and/or images. This gets written to an .htaccess file.

I don't want two of them so am curious if I should be seeing one somewhere. And, if it is there, is it okay to "modify" with this extra option outside of Zenphoto. (Don't want to use Dreamhost's password option as it requires a lot of administration: username/password per person setup etc.

Comments

  • If you are using the zenphoto passwords, they are not done via the .htaccess file. (Not everyone can use that.) If you have the password in .htaccess, people will not be able to view anything in the folder that is protected. The zenphoto password permits viewing the album page, but with a logon screen instead of the images.

    The two are compatible, so you could use both. If you use just the zenphoto password, it is possible for someone to guess paths to your images and view them by not going through zenphoto.
